What is?
is a community and course hosting platform founded around 2019 by the (in) well-known online business owner and maverick Sam Ovens.
Growing rapidly through the large audience of its developer, the platform was begun to fill a few of the spaces in the online course platform market.
It intends to put the community at the center of the trainee’s experience and make it simple to incentivize interaction and increase client’s outcomes.

You can likewise leak the various modules of your program to delay access of certain parts to later.
The method you ‘d get people into your neighborhood is by utilizing the native checkout feature:.
This is straight linked to your checking account (no need for Stripe!).
Payouts are made every Wednesday and you will pay a processing cost of 2.9% + 30c.
Keep in mind that only monthly subscription are supported (no one-off payment or annual).
‘s Community Feature.
This is the centerpiece of the platform and has actually clearly been the main focus of the company in development of new features.
The Community function, and corresponding tab in’s interface, looks very much like your Facebook group feed.
Admin and users can produce posts for the community (although you can decide to make this just for admin) and consist of a text, video, poll or link or perhaps GIFs.
These can be organized in Categories to keep posts neat and simple to browse different topics.
Other users can then like and comment on the thread listed below that posts, subscribe to it for brand-new replies or include their own files to their answer.
Among the fascinating features of this community tool is the gamification element.
Users making valuable posts will get likes which translate to points and levels that will show on their profile:.
This is a fantastic way of rewarding your neighborhood members for engaging with everyone in your programs.

Mobile App.
In 2023, released their extremely own mobile app to assist you and your community stay connected on the go.
This is offered on iOS and Android.
This is a central app, and not branded for you.
Implying that your members will have to download the app and find your neighborhood there.
They will have the ability to do whatever they can on the desktop site!
Consisting of:.
Community – group discussion with posts and remark.
Courses – learn with video and text-based lessons.
Calendar – see what community events are happening.
Chat – DM any person in your neighborhoods.
Keep in mind that this isn’t actually implied for administrators to edit and manage the community, this is still best done on desktop.

Pricing: Just How Much Is.
Just like basically whatever else with, prices is currently really easy:.
There is just 1 simple plan of $99 per month:.
Note that this is $99/mo and per group.
1 group can contain an unrestricted variety of members, a neighborhood, a classroom with endless courses, and a calendar.
If you want multiple groups, you’ll need to pay another $99/ month.
If this is an excellent fit, you can get begun with a 14 days trial to play around the platform and see.
I predict more pricing tiers being added in the future as the platform grows in appeal and functions.
For the time being it’s quite uncomplicated!
To put this in perspective with other comparable platforms (Circle, Mighty Networks, Kajabi, etc) is most likely in the greater mid-range of pricing here.
